Dear Heloise: Do you need a lap counter at the fitness center or the mall? Count out a number of coins (or half the number) and transfer them from one pocket to another as you walk or jog.

Another favorite hint is to cut your name off that old credit card and glue it on an item or punch a hole in it to go on a key chain when your car goes to auto service. C.H. Meador, Elizabethtown, Ky.

A very clever way to keep track of laps, and a great recycling idea for an old credit card. Thanks for taking the time to drop these hints in the mail. - Heloise

Dear Heloise: When I heat leftovers, I grate some cheese on them, which makes them taste delicious and like a fresh dish! It’s a quick way to have supper that tastes new. - Mildred Sherrer, Bay City, Texas

Make it look different, taste a little different and call it something other than leftovers! I won’t tell. - Heloise
